Abstract EN

Aim.

To evaluate the effect of Low Level Laser Therapy (LLLT) on human gingival fibroblasts in terms of proliferation and growth factors’ secretion (EGF, bFGF, and VEGF).

Materials and Methods.

Primary cultures of keratinized mucosa fibroblasts were irradiated by a Nd:YAG laser 1064 nm with the following energy densities: 2.6 J/cm2, 5.3 J/cm2, 7.9 J/cm2, and 15.8 J/cm2.

Controls were not irradiated.

Cultures were examined for cell proliferation and growth factors’ secretion after 24, 48, and 72 hours.

All experimental procedures were performed in duplicate.

Data were analyzed by Student’s t-test (p<0.05).

Results.

All laser-irradiation doses applied promoted a higher cell proliferation at 48 hours in a dose-response relationship compared to controls.

This difference reached statistical significance for the cultures receiving 15.8 J/cm2 (p=0.03).

Regarding EGF, all laser irradiation doses applied promoted a higher secretion at 48 hours in a reverse dose-response pattern compared to controls.

This difference reached statistical significance for the cultures receiving 2.6 J/cm2 (p=0.04).

EGF levels at the other time points, bFGF, and VEGF showed a random variation between the groups.

Conclusion.

Within the limits of this study, LLLT (Nd:YAG) may induce gingival fibroblasts’ proliferation and upregulate the secretion of EGF.

Further studies are needed to confirm these results.
